Introduction to Medical Terminology - Quiz A

  1. arthrectomy
    The medical term meaning the surgical removal of a joint is __________ (ARTHR/O means joint).
  2. mucus
    The fluid secreted by the specialized membranes that line body cavities is known as __________ .
  3. dermatologist
    A/An __________ is a specialist in diagnosing and treating disorders of the skin (DERMAT/O means skin).
  4. trauma
    The term meaning wound or injury is __________ .
  5. ilium
    The term describing part of the hip is __________ .
  6. neuritis
    The term meaning inflammation of a nerve is __________ (NEUR/O means nerve).
  7. rhinorrhea
    The term for a runny nose is __________ (RHIN/O means nose).
  8. mycosis
    The term meaning any disease caused by a fungus is __________ (MYC/O means fungus).
  9. gastritis
    The term meaning inflammation of the stomach is __________ (GASTR/O means stomach).
  10. myorrhexis
    The term meaning the rupture of a muscle is __________ (MY/O means muscle).
  11. supracostal
    The term __________ means above or outside the ribs.
  12. myelopathy
    The term meaning any pathologic change or disease of the spinal cord is __________ (MYEL/O means spinal cord and bone marrow).
  13. appendicitis
    The term __________ means inflammation of the appendix (APPENDIC/O means appendix).
  14. laceration
    A torn or ragged wound is known as a/an __________ .
  15. acronym
    A/An __________ is a word formed from the initial letter(s) of the major parts of a compound term.
  16. inflammation
    The term __________ describes a localized response to an injury or the destruction of tissues.
  17. pyrosis
    The medical term for heartburn is __________ (PYR/O means fever or fire).
  18. phalanges
    The term __________ describes two or more bones of the fingers or toes.
  19. tonsillectomy
    The surgical removal of the tonsils is known as a/an __________ (TONSILL/O means tonsil).
  20. intramuscular
    The term meaning within the muscle is __________ .
